Detailed menu for 3, 7 and 14 days

The menu of kefir-buckwheat diet for 3 days looks something like this.

Day 1:

  1. Breakfast. Eat 200 g of buckwheat (boiled or steamed).
  2. Snack. If before dinner there is a strong feeling of hunger, it is allowed to drink a glass of low-fat kefir.
  3. Dinner. 200 g of buckwheat porridge with herbs (lettuce leaves work well). Drink everything with a glass of kefir.
  4. Dinner. 200 g steamed buckwheat, green tea.

Day 2:

  1. Breakfast. 200 g of buckwheat and a glass of kefir.
  2. Dinner. 150 g porridge with prunes and dried apricots. The amount of dried fruit is about 50 g. It is allowed to drink a glass of green tea with the addition of honey.
  3. Dinner. 200 g of buckwheat and any steamed vegetables. The priority is zucchini, tomato, broccoli, carrot.

Day 3:

  1. Breakfast. 150 g of buckwheat, any 2 steamed vegetables, a glass of kefir.
  2. Dinner. Porridge 200 g. It is also allowed to eat 2 fruits. Exception: banana, grapes.
  3. Dinner. 150 g buckwheat, green tea.

In addition, you need to monitor the water balance. It is necessary to drink 1.5-2 liters of water per day (without gas, not sweet).

Way out of kefir and buckwheat diet

To leave the kefir-buckwheat diet you need to gradually and smoothly. Do not immediately attack the flour dishes and sweets. It is advisable to switch to proper nutrition.

In the first week, foods consumed should be light and healthy. The diet should include vegetables, fruits, yogurts, kefir, chicken. Try to cook steamed or in the oven.

Under the ban fast food, sweets, bread, pastries, soda, alcohol.

To whom such a diet is contraindicated

To whom the kefir-buckwheat diet for weight loss is contraindicated:

  • patients with chronic diseases of the stomach or intestines;
  • cancer patient;
  • if there are problems with the liver and kidneys;
  • at the first sign of menopause;
  • women during bearing a child;
  • children
  • diabetics.

Experts recommend consulting a doctor before starting any diet.
